When a member of the bowling team has to leave town, a grudge match with some guys from Mount Pilot is in jeopardy. They try hard to get a third person. Howard Sprague volunteers but they shut him down. Little did they know that the guy can bowl. The show is about other circumstances, however. A decent episode.

No messing around with characters to fit a script. All the regular actors play their original themes. Andy the intermediary, Howard the outsider, Emmett the whiner, Goober the imbecile, Opie the pest, Bee the worrier. A wiity script. Strong introduction of Emmett Clark (Paul Hartman). Opie's odds are 30x too high. Why would the Mt Pilot team volunteer to give Mayberry odds without any negotiation? Opie gets a lot of milage out of the green and orange shirt. Howard (Jack Dodson) appeared to have the best bowling form. Andy, Goober, and the Mt Pilot team looked like novices. No one though had a big hook needed to get pin action to be a truly good bowler.
